Venus in Capricorn or in 10th House in birth chart

It’s a question here of the global energies of Venus in Capricorn or in 10th House which it’s imperative to nuance according to your birth chart, see the article Venus in signs; see also the article on the general interpretation of Venus.
The planet Venus is one of the attributes of the Anima in the chart, as such it can indicate a Projection of it.
It informs on the woman side, pole of attraction, lover, but also on our system of valorization (affective and material), on our relational base to the others and to the world, on our artistic dimension, it manifests qualities to the colors of the occupied sign. Venus in Capricorn : seriousness and emotional control

The planet Venus is in the midst of Earth and feminine energies here, under the rulership of Saturn, so these people tend to be very serious and engaged.

Venus in Capricorn people often have very good command of their affectivity. Their emotional control is remarkable, which may make them seem cold from an outside perspective. They are always serious, with their feet firmly on the ground, and very responsible, holding themselves accountable for all of their actions.
They have solid common sense when it comes to relationships. Their intellect tends to dominate their affectivity, and their ambition can also be excessive in this aspect of their life. They are very demanding of their partners : they give a lot and ask for a lot in return, and they want their partners to be on their level.

Emotional security is also very important to these people. They need to feel supported and to know that they have a home base that they can rely on. Extremely cautious, they tend to be very anxious and need reassurance. They have a very strong personality, and are often a tower of strength in the face of adversity.

Venus in Capricorn people give off an air of sangfroid and have excellent self-control and an obviously high level of maturity, which gives others great confidence in them. They also need to be alone at times, and they are often afraid that others are being too clingy or are trying to baby them. They are not the kind of people who have big outpourings of emotions; they are shy. They have a tendency to internalize their feelings, and may have trouble expressing them in the right way.

These people have a very practical, pragmatic, and concrete view of love, even though there is also some part of them that leads them to love in a more mystical, deeper, and more absolute way.
They may be fairly strict, or even rigid, excessively conformist, and very traditional in their approach to things, so much so that they appear to be lacking in warmth and spontaneity, or secretive and withdrawn.
Deep down, they are quite sensitive and romantic. First and foremost, they are extremely idealistic, though they are not dreamers: they greatly idealize their relationships. They have a real need for seriousness and commitment. To them, their relationship represents the social realization of their affectivity, and they do not want to seem “neglected” in others’ eyes. Their image in society is important, so marriage and having a family are real cornerstones of their life.

Venus in Capricorn people need financial and emotional security, dependability, faithfulness, and care from their partner in order to blossom. They need their relationships to be “well-defined”; they tend to avoid instability and people who are indecisive, and they hate “surprises”. When they are in love, they like things to be clear-cut and for everyone to lay all their cards on the table. Show them that you can reassure them and that you have your feet firmly on the ground, and be appreciative of their strength, organizational skills, rigor, responsible nature, and composure. It takes time for them to really trust people and relax. Indeed, in the long run your relationship with them will improve over time.

In terms of money and material goods, Venus in Capricorn people are thrifty, plan for the future, and are good strategists, especially financially. It tends to be in their nature to save, stockpile, and even collect things (especially antiques), and they invest their money to give themselves a sense of security. In particular, they like to own real estate. To them, money is tangible, and they don’t joke around with it !

Artistically, Venus in Capricorn people are more sensitive and artistic than one would think. Like in other areas of their life, they like things that are serious, classical, traditional, lasting, ancient, etc. They like stone, architecture, sculptures, and anything that is related to nature. They like art that is practical and useful, but on the other hand they struggle with things that are abstract or inconsistent.

Venus retrograde in Capricorn

VenusRetrograde motion has a tendency to make people’s affectivity even more internalized, and they have a greater fear of rejection. They have complete self-control, which gives them an air of indifference. These people may be much too cold in their partners’ eyes, and people reproach them for their austerity.
They can be extremely demanding in their relationships, idealize things quite a lot, and have a lot of trouble trusting people. They may develop an antisocial or even misanthropic attitude.
